  • 11am – 12:15pm Thai Hermit Yoga with Casey Gramaglia. Thai Hermit Yoga is an active vinyasa style. These postures are an ancient blend of Indian classical yoga, and Thai Hermit (Rusi) postures selected especially for fine tuning the body, leading into higher practices of meditation. The emphasis is ‘asana’ (postures) for ‘vipasana’ (Insight meditation techniques). Paying special attention as to ‘why’ we practice yoga asanas, with the aim on meditation. For athletic or experienced Yogis.
  • 3:30 – 4:45pm Yin Yoga with Jen Irwin. Yoga for the joints, a cooler practice of longer holds in supported postures. Yin Yoga nourishes the large joints by relaxing the connective tissue and muscles around the joints. Gentle and Healing, perfect for everyone – experienced or not.

Constant stiff neck? Back pain? Reduce pain and stiffness, gain flexibility and feel better while sitting, standing and moving. Complementary to yoga, the Feldenkrais Method is a gentle, almost effortless, approach to movement and awareness.

Seth has been practicing T’ai Chi for over 18 years and teaching for 13. This ancient martial arts form gently tones both body and mind. Unlike many other “hard” martial arts that rely on speed and force, T’ai Chi is a soft and focused on the yielding aspect of nature to overcome the hard, much like water can carver through solid rock over time.
